Lan Su is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Rheumatology and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Lan Su has authored 36 papers receiving a total of 855 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Molecular Biology, 7 papers in Rheumatology and 6 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Lan Su’s work include Biology and Pathology of Keratins and Related Disorders (6 papers), Oral and Maxillofacial Pathology (5 papers) and Biosensors and Analytical Detection (4 papers). Lan Su is often cited by papers focused on Biology and Pathology of Keratins and Related Disorders (6 papers), Oral and Maxillofacial Pathology (5 papers) and Biosensors and Analytical Detection (4 papers). Lan Su coll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and United Kingdom. Lan Su's co-authors include Dwight R. Weathers, Charles A. Waldron, Samir K. El‐Mofty, E. Birgitte Lane, Peter R. Morgan, P.R. Morgan, Ping Zhang, Rugang Zhong, J. Alero Thomas and Peter R. Morgan and has published in prestigious journals such as Cancer Research, Neuroscience and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
